Learning objectives
Knowledge of basic concepts of political philosophy. Readings from some classical texts of political philosophy. Development of the ability to read a philosophical text. Development of argumentative skills.

Course unit content
Unit A (5 credits): this unit will be dedicated principally to the institutional part of the subject, examining some classics of political thought and some of the fundamental theoretical nodes of the subject. <br />
<br />
Unit B (5 credits): The course will examine the relationship between concepts of life, nature and political models. <br />
